This is a renovated old hotel. The air conditioner didnt really cool the room down and was humid because of the indoor pool. The mattress on the bed was really bad. The floors felt sticky on my feet. I slept maybe 4 hours out of exhaustion from my day. It's a $60 a night hotel. Maybe I'm expecting too much. Next time I'm in town I'll spend $25 more to be comfortable. On a side note: breakfast was alright. A nice lady makes you a plate of eggs, potatoes, and sausage. She'll make you a couple slices of toast. There is coffee, orange juice, and apple juice.

I was very happy with my stay here and pleasantly surprised by the value. 😊 My room was spacious, spotless, and had everything I needed: a comfy firm bed 🛏️, two-thirds size fridge 🧊, microwave 🍴, writing desk, chair, good AC ❄️, and a TV that worked perfectly 📺. The saltwater pool was a highlight 🏊 — so relaxing, and I had it all to myself! The property also offers a fitness room 💪, elevators, and a large dining area for continental breakfast (though I didn’t get a chance to try it). I loved that the downstairs rooms have both indoor and outdoor entrances 🚪.
They’re also very pet-friendly 🐶. I brought my little 4.5-pound pup and while there isn’t a dedicated pet park, the grassy islands in the parking lot and areas out back worked great 🐾.
The hotel is a bit older, so don’t expect luxury — but for the price, you get hotel-level comfort at motel-level rates 👍. The only downsides: unclear signage at the front 🚏 (it’s easy to miss) and rough driveways with potholes 🕳️, though it looked like repairs may be underway.
Overall, clean, comfortable, budget-friendly 💵, and pet-friendly 🌟 — I’d happily stay again!
